Transaction 3ed94836b46057ec691adc2691cc60804e412c9f8d1f9a0fbc50c1a6aedebe64
1 Input
1 Output
-
3ed94836b46057ec691adc2691cc60804e412c9f8d1f9a0fbc50c1a6aedebe64:0
- value
- 39875327
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38d4bf75ff2ff9408ef7ee563c5483315aa82d89 OP_EQUAL
- address
- 36sWdGZVEpaaTFoUkebZSjdVsWpjK25eaw